npm 包 ender-package 使用教程

在现代的前端开发流程中,npm 是一个非常重要的工具。npm 可以让我们轻松管理 JavaScript 包,并且可以在项目中引用它们。本文将重点介绍一个叫做 ender-package 的 npm 包,并且为您提供详细的使用教程,希望能够帮助到您。

什么是 ender-package

ender-package 是一个 JavaScript 包管理器和构建工具,它支持快速、灵活且可扩展的构建和打包过程。通过使用 ender-package,您可以轻松地引入第三方库(如 jQuery、Underscore 等),合并和最小化这些库,并将它们打包成一个文件。

相对于其他 JavaScript 包打包工具,ender-package 有以下几个优势:

  1. 构建非常快速:由于它只打包您使用的库,而不是整个库,因此构建非常快速。

  2. 自由度高:您可以很容易地添加、删除或修改配置,以满足您的特定需求。

  3. 具有可扩展性:您可以使用插件扩展 ender,以满足尽可能多的需求。

如何使用 ender-package

使用 ender-package 比较简单,只需按照以下步骤进行操作:

步骤 1: 全局安装 ender

如果您还没有安装 ender,可以通过以下命令进行全局安装:

--- ------- ----- --

步骤 2: 安装 ender-package

安装 ender-package 相对比较简单,请使用以下命令进行本地安装:

--- ------- -------------

步骤 3: 配置 ender

在使用 ender-package 之前,您需要进行一些基本的配置。通常,您需要创建一个名为 ender.js 的文件,然后将以下代码添加到该文件中:

--- ------- - -------------------------

-- --- -------- ----
--------------------------- --------------

-- ------ --------- ----
----------------------------

在上面的代码中,我们使用 require 语句引入了 ender-package 和我们需要的第三方库。接下来,通过 package.add() 方法将需要的第三方库添加到 ender-package 中,并通过 package.output() 方法指定输出文件名。这里的 @2.2.3 意味着我们需要的 jquery 版本为 2.2.3。

您还可以添加其他参数来满足您的特定需求,如:

------------------------ ---------------
------------------------------
---------------------------------

步骤 4: 打包和构建

进行完以上的配置后,您可以使用 ender-package 进行打包和构建。输入以下命令进行打包:

----- ----- --------

该命令将使用 ender.js 文件作为配置文件,并根据配置创建一个名为 output.js 的文件。

除此之外,您还可以使用其他命令来满足特定需求。例如,您可以使用以下命令进行调试:

----- ----- -------- -----

如果您需要压缩输出文件,您可以使用以下命令:

----- ----- -------- ----------

示例代码

为了更好地演示用例,下面给出一份示例代码:

--- - - ------------------
--- - - ----------------------

------------ -
  --- -------- - ------------------- ---- ----------
  --- ------ - --------- --------- ----------
  --- ---- - ------------- --------------- -
    ------ --------------- --------
  ------------
  -------------------
---

这是一个比较简单的示例代码,它使用 jQuery 和 Underscore 两个库。使用 ender-package,可以将这段代码打包、压缩,然后通过 <script> 标签引入到您的网页中。

总结

通过本文,您已经了解了 ender-package 的基本概念和使用方法。在进行前端开发时,使用 ender-package 可以帮助您更加轻松自如地管理和使用第三方库。希望您能够善加利用这个工具,提高自己的开发效率。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/77600


猜你喜欢

  • npm 包 gulp-js1k 使用教程

    前言 在前端开发的过程中,我们时常需要对代码进行压缩和混淆,以减少页面加载时间和提高用户体验。而gulp-js1k便是一款非常实用的压缩插件,使用起来也非常简单。在本文中,我们将介绍npm包gulp-...

    5 年前
  • npm包pngcrush-installer使用教程

    前言 在前端开发中,我们常常需要对图片进行优化,而很多优化方案都需要借助一些工具来实现。其中,pngcrush是一种用于优化PNG格式图片的工具。它可以通过压缩和优化来减小PNG图片的文件大小,从而提...

    5 年前
  • NPM 包 grunt-yomb 使用教程

    在前端开发中,grunt 能够帮助我们完成很多重复性的工作,例如文件压缩、代码合并等。grunt-yomb 则是一款基于 grunt 的工具包,它提供了一些在前端开发中非常有用的任务,如 JavaSc...

    5 年前
  • npm 包 cli-easy 使用教程

    介绍 cli-easy 是一个基于 Node.js 的命令行测试工具,可以用于测试命令行接口 (CLI) 的行为。 cli-easy 提供了一组简单的方法,使得在命令行中执行指令以及对输出结果进行断言...

    5 年前
  • npm 包 hans 使用教程

    简介 hans 是一个基于 JavaScript 的汉字转换库,它可以将繁体中文转换成简体中文或者将简体中文转换成繁体中文。hans 是一个 npm 包,可以在前端或者后端环境中使用。

    5 年前
  • npm 包 handlebones 使用教程

    什么是 handlebones? handlebones 是一个开源的 JavaScript 库,它可以让你在客户端使用类似于服务器端模板的方式写代码,使用 handlebars 作为模板引擎,配合 ...

    5 年前
  • npm 包 handlebars-precompiler 使用教程

    介绍 handlebars-precompiler 是一个 npm 包,它是 Handlebars 模板引擎的一个预编译器,可以将 Handlebars 模板预编译成 JavaScript 函数,提高...

    5 年前
  • npm 包 handlebars-loader 使用教程

    前言 在前端开发中,我们经常会用到模板引擎来动态生成页面内容。而 handlebars.js 就是一个比较流行的模板引擎之一。在 Webpack 中,我们可以使用 handlebars-loader ...

    5 年前
  • npm 包 handlebars-commonjs 使用教程

    如果你是一名前端开发者,你一定会对模板引擎这个概念不陌生。在前端工作中,我们常常需要将前端代码与后端数据进行结合生成页面,而模板引擎就是用来帮助我们做这个任务的工具。

    5 年前
  • npm 包 supercli 使用教程

    前言 随着前端技术的不断发展,我们用到的第三方工具包和插件越来越多,如何管理和使用这些工具包成为前端开发人员必须掌握的技能。此时,npm 成为了前端必备的包管理工具,而 supercli 更是 npm...

    5 年前
  • npm 包 handlebar-rider 使用教程

    简介 Handlebar-rider 是一个开源的 Node.js 模板引擎,它采用了 Mustache 语法和 JavaScript 表达式来渲染数据和生成 HTML。

    5 年前
  • npm 包 fs-boot 使用教程

    前言 在前端开发中,文件系统操作是必不可少的一部分。Node.js 提供了 fs 模块来实现对文件系统的操作,但是在浏览器中是无法直接使用的。本文介绍了一个 npm 包 fs-boot ,它可以在浏览...

    5 年前
  • npm 包 q-fs 使用教程

    介绍 npm 包 q-fs 是一个带缓存功能的文件系统 API 库,可以更快地处理文件读写操作。 q-fs 基于 q-io 库封装,提供了类似 Node.js 原生 fs 模块的 API 和 Prom...

    5 年前
  • npm 包 hedwig 使用教程

    简介 在前端开发中,我们经常需要发送邮件来完成各种任务,比如验证码、通知等。而 Node.js 的 nodemailer 是一个非常好的发送邮件工具,但是使用起来不太友好。

    5 年前
  • npm 包 helper.js 使用教程

    作为前端工程师,我们经常需要使用到一些常用的函数来增强代码的可复用性和可读性。这些函数可能包括字符串、数组、日期等方面的操作,并且经常都是基本的运算操作。因此,设计一个包含这些常用函数的 npm 包,...

    5 年前
  • npm包head-require使用教程

    背景 在前端开发中,我们常常需要在 HTML 文件中引入 CSS 和 JavaScript 文件。通常情况下,我们会将这些文件手动引入到头部(head)或尾部(body)中。

    5 年前
  • npm 包 hawkejs 使用教程

    在现代 web 开发中,前端工程师们经常需要使用到 npm 包来解决各种问题。其中一个值得学习的 npm 包是 hawkejs,它可以让前端工程师更轻松地管理应用程序的视图层。

    5 年前
  • npm 包 hbs-precompiler 使用教程

    介绍 由于前端开发中经常需要根据给定数据,生成 HTML 结构,并且希望模板结构尽可能地清晰或可复用。因此,前端便出现了众多模板引擎。其中 Handlebars 就是一款受到多方关注和使用的模板引擎。

    5 年前
  • npm 包 grunt-leading-indent 使用教程

    如果您是前端开发人员,您可能会知道用 grunt 来进行构建和自动化流程是一种非常流行的方式。 grunt 本身非常灵活,您可以将其扩展为各种不同的用例和任务,其中许多可以通过 npm 包实现。

    5 年前
  • npm 包 grunt-verifylowercase 使用教程

    如今,前端开发已经成为了非常热门的领域。在前端开发中,我们常常需要使用各种 npm 包来完成一些任务。其中,grunt-verifylowercase 就是一个非常实用的 npm 包,可以帮助我们自动...

    5 年前

相关推荐

    暂无文章